Sowing and Reaping

Do not be deceived, God is not mocked; for whatever a man sows, that he will also reap. For he who sows to his flesh will of the flesh reap corruption, but he who sows to the Spirit will of the Spirit reap everlasting life.
Galatians 6:7-8

Are you aware of the law of reaping and sowing? Surely this is a true Law of God! Even though God forgives us of our sins, we still reap the consequences of our sin, and sometimes we reap for years! We all do! I hate it, but what can we do? That is why I try to speak to young people while their hearts are still soft. I warn them through the Scriptures to help keep them from sowing to their flesh. If only they would listen, they would be helped. Yet, looking back, I did not listen to my parents when I was young. Unfortunately, many young people are reaping to their sins––now they know. That is the way life is!

I believe with all my heart, we need to give good counsel to our young people, especially our children. They are often experiencing tremendous peer pressure. When a person sins against God, and sins against their own body, (1 Corinthians 6:18), and they repent, they are forgiven, washed and cleansed. Yet all of a sudden, here comes that wave of reaping after they have sown to the flesh. For some people, even though God has forgiven them, they may reap the consequences and die of AIDS.

Underline verse 8. Nothing good can come from your flesh. This Scripture has another strong warning for all of us. If you sow to the flesh you are going to reap corruption, but if you sow to the Spirit, you shall reap everlasting life. How do you sow to the Spirit? It is by reading your Bible, praying, fellowshipping, attending Bible studies and retreats. Sit at the feet of Jesus and let the Word of God take effect in your life. Walk by the Spirit of God, and He will transform your life. Sow to the Spirit!
